Hiding Jews from the Nazis carried the death penalty, and yet an unusual group of Christians willingly opened their doors to Jews. Who were these rescuers and what motivated them to risk their lives for persecuted Jews? Based on case histories and the author's own personal experiences, she vividly recreates the experiences of both the rescuers and the rescued.

Über den Autor
Nechama Tec is Associate Professor of Sociology at the University of Connecticut at Stamford. Her other publications include the memoir Dry Tears: The Story of a Lost Childhood (OUP 1984).
